The SAR’s direct gaming tax income for November increased by us$ 79.7 million, compared with October, the DSF said.
Direct gaming tax income for the first 11 months amounted to us$ 4.7 billion, which was 20 % higher than the expected tax income for the whole of 2008.
For the first 11 months of this year, the SAR’s total public revenues stood at us$ 6.04 billion, while total expenditure recorded in the same period amounted to us$ 2.4 billion, leading to the overall surplus of nearly us$ 3.67 billion in the period.
